A unique golf themed bar in the centre of Ayr has been put up for sale - and with the Open set to return to South Ayrshire in just a few months' time, it may not be long before it's snapped up by a new owner.
The Nineteenth is a traditional public house located in a central position on Main Street.
The pub is located on the ground floor of a terraced two storey building, and includes a main bar, rear kitchenette and store, and toilets for men, women and staff.
The property has a premises licence and is being sold with all fixtures and fittings.
There is potential for alternative uses, subject to obtaining the necessary consents.
Offers over £70,000 are being invited by DM Hall who are marketing the property.
